I think it looks better? I swear I will have no idea how I feel about the head until I get it in hand. I wonder why the sculpt with the glasses doesn't have one without them. I don't know if I want him to have a mouth open expression all the time.
That's my only real issue. Every Marty figure is using mostly open mouth head sculpts, with 1 smiling sculpt (BTTF2) and one closed mouth with glasses. I generally don't like that style much, as they just tend not to turn out right completely right. I'd much prefer at least one of them to have a base head sculpt with little to no expression.
